Description
A classic stovetop macaroni and cheese recipe that delivers creamy and rich flavors.
Ingredients
Scale
- 8 ounces elbow macaroni
- 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
- 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 2 cups milk
- 2 cups shredded sharp cheddar cheese
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- Salt to taste
- Black pepper to taste
Instructions
- Cook macaroni according to package instructions. Drain and set aside.
- In a large saucepan, melt butter over medium heat.
- Add flour and whisk for 1-2 minutes until golden.
- Gradually add milk, whisking to prevent lumps.
- Cook until the mixture thickens, about 5 minutes.
- Stir in c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per.
- Add cooked macaroni and mix until well combined.
- Serve immediately, garnished with additional cheese if desired.
Notes
- You can substitute different cheeses based on your preference.
- Add cooked bacon or vegetables for variation.
- For a crispy topping, transfer to a baking dish and broil after adding cheese.
